As a Senior Transformation Manager in GN you will be part of a highly-focused team responsible for leading large-scale strategic organizational development projects that will shape the future of our organization. As you will work closely with the entire GN organization across divisions functions and geographies we expect that you will bring effective stakeholder management skills and a mature project and change management toolbox.
We pride ourselves on being a closely-knit team that values collaboration continuous learning and a fun work environment! The role is based in GNs HQ in Ballerup and you will report to Kathrine Hesner Head of Culture & Transformation.
What we offer:
Exciting Project and Change Manager role working on complex and transformative projects that we guarantee will challenge and develop you and allow you to create a true impact on our business
Opportunity to facilitate initiatives that impact the GN culture and future organizational development
High degree of engagement in leading strategic initiatives from scoping and planning to execution.
Projects that can be related to organization review and redesign cultural change operating model optimization and integration projects.
Plenty of opportunity to exercise your comprehensive project and change management toolbox with particular emphasis on managing executive stakeholders leading large cross-functional teams and creating long-term results in line with business objectives.
What we hope youll bring:
Solid experience from a highly-regarded consultancy firm or inhouse transformation or change team incl. experience with managing project streams or entire projects.
Experience from managing transformational initiatives particularly in culture and organizational development.
Effective communication and interpersonal skills with the ability to build effective networks and engage with stakeholders at all levels of the organization.
A role model mindset when it comes to project and change management excellence.
A strategic mindset with solid problem-solving abilities.
Experience with organizational design
Proficiency in adapting to evolving situations
Fluent in written and spoken English.

GN brings people closer through our advanced intelligent hearing audio video and gaming solutions. Inspired by people and motivated by innovation we deliver technology that enhance the senses of hearing and sight. We enable people with hearing loss overcome real-life problems improve communication and collaboration for businesses and provide great experiences for audio and gaming enthusiasts.
